GIS地图切片下载拼接的设计与实现
本文关键词: WebGIS MFC 地图切片 出处:《北京邮电大学》2013年硕士论文 论文类型:学位论文
【摘要】:在当前社会,互联网技术的高速发展极大地改变了人们的工作和生活方式,而很多技术也在这个环境下产生了结合网络技术的分支领域。其中,地理信息系统(Geographic Information System,GIS)就逐渐发展出了WebGIS这一分支领域,并产生了诸如电子在线地图等网络应用。在很多WebGIS系统的构建中,作为基本数据的地图数据是非常重要的,而拥有多种不同来源的地图数据可以为使用人员进行更多可选择的参考。现在很多电子商务地图是很理想的地图数据来源,但是由于都是基于Web的服务,即便其提供了方便的服务,也很难满足特定的需求。 而本应用就是根据以上需求,制定了根据基于MFC框架技术的可以根据特定坐标范围获得地图数据,并根据自身需求处理相关数据的桌面应用方案。 本文主要阐述了基于MFC的GIS切片下载与拼接的详细设计以及具体实现,并介绍了系统的分析、设计和实现的全部过程。全文分为绪论、相关技术理论简介、需求分析、软件设计、软件实现、软件测试以及总结和展望七个部分。绪论简单介绍了开发背景以及本人负责的工作;相关技术理论简介介绍了采用的关键技术和方法;软件分析阐述了应用软件的功能性和非功能性需求;应用设计介绍了划分的功能模块以及各自的详细设计方案;应用实现部分介绍了整体架构以及各个功能模块的具体实现;应用测试针对每个功能进行了详细的测试;最后的总结和展望对应用开发的成果做了简单概括,并对下一步工作的重点进行了展望。
[Abstract]:In the current society, the rapid development of Internet technology has greatly changed the way people work and live. In this environment, many technologies have also produced branches combining network technology. Among them, Geographic Information system (Information) has gradually developed the branch field of WebGIS, and has produced network applications such as electronic online map. In the construction of many WebGIS systems, map data as the basic data is very important. There are many different sources of map data for users to make more optional reference. Nowadays, many e-business maps are ideal map data sources, but because they are based on Web services, Even if it provides convenient services, it is difficult to meet specific needs. According to the above requirements, this application developed a desktop application scheme based on MFC framework technology, which can obtain map data according to specific coordinate range, and process relevant data according to its own requirements. This paper mainly describes the detailed design and implementation of downloading and splicing GIS slices based on MFC, and introduces the analysis, design and implementation of the system. Software design, software implementation, software testing, summary and prospect. The introduction briefly introduces the background of the development and the work I am responsible for; Software analysis describes the functional and non-functional requirements of the application software, the application design introduces the divided functional modules and their detailed design schemes, the application implementation part introduces the overall architecture and the specific implementation of each functional module. The application test has carried on the detailed test to each function; the final summary and the prospect has made the summary to the application development result, and has carried on the prospect to the next step work.
【学位授予单位】:北京邮电大学
【学位级别】:硕士
【学位授予年份】:2013
【分类号】:P208;TP311.52
【共引文献】
相关期刊论文 前10条
1 杨俊;李艳梅;;JavaScript面向对象编程探析[J];办公自动化;2010年08期
2 谌燕;赵定远;;基于AJAX的异步Web开发模式[J];成都大学学报(自然科学版);2007年04期
3 杨英;周伟其;;基于ASP网上教学系统若干问题的探讨[J];重庆工学院学报(自然科学版);2007年05期
4 吴晓明;崔晓临;杨信廷;钱建平;;ArcGIS Server平台下空间数据与属性数据的交互[J];测绘通报;2009年10期
5 肖波;陈正学;;基于JAVA的描述语言应用[J];电脑学习;2009年02期
6 陈牧歌;王健;;Ajax技术在Web开发中的应用[J];电脑学习;2010年04期
7 陈锦平;何孝港;;基于Ajax技术Web实时监控系统[J];电脑编程技巧与维护;2009年17期
8 汤卫卫;梁俭佳;陶志荣;刘镇江;;基于Web的集群监控系统设计与实现[J];电脑编程技巧与维护;2010年08期
9 陈员义;周祥明;;JavaScript闭包研究及典型应用[J];电脑编程技巧与维护;2011年10期
10 张晓龙;;基于Ajax的Web应用[J];电脑开发与应用;2006年08期
相关会议论文 前2条
1 陈小松;王桂平;王峥瀛;郭洁;;三峡右岸水电站H9000TR状态监测及趋势分析系统研究[A];中国水力发电工程学会信息化专委会2007年学术交流会论文集[C];2007年
2 李蕊;魏更宇;王枞;张冬梅;;Rhino解析引擎的分析与改进[A];2010年全国通信安全学术会议论文集[C];2010年
相关硕士学位论文 前10条
1 刘东;基于EXT的富客户端审批系统的设计与实现[D];大连理工大学;2010年
2 沈飞飞;基于组件的海洋监测软件系统的设计与实现[D];中国海洋大学;2010年
3 芮文艳;基于数据挖掘的智能化辅助教学系统的研究与实现[D];苏州大学;2010年
4 罗俊;基于ASP.net的办公自动化系统设计与实现[D];华南理工大学;2010年
5 杨素亚;吉林省农村电子商务交易平台的设计与实现[D];吉林大学;2011年
6 迟名;烟草专卖网平台的设计与实现[D];吉林大学;2011年
7 袁鑫;手机应用软件发布管理系统的研究与实现[D];中南大学;2010年
8 邱联魁;面向Mobile Widget的JavaScript库研究与实现[D];电子科技大学;2011年
9 储百生;基于射频技术的电厂档案资料管理系统的设计与实现[D];电子科技大学;2011年
10 王青竹;普通本科高校教学管理系统的设计与实现[D];山东大学;2011年
,本文编号:1549577
本文链接:https://www.wllwen.com/kejilunwen/dizhicehuilunwen/1549577.html